Founded in 1866, Lebanon Valley College is a small, liberal arts institution committed to delivering a transformative education built on the liberal arts. Its 1, 651 full-time students are taught by 123 remarkably effective full-time faculty members across more than 40 undergraduate majors, 5 master’s programs and a doctorate. The student faculty ratio is 10:1 and the average class size is 20. The quality and effectiveness of LVC’s academic setting has produced a four-year graduation rate, 69.7% for the 2014 cohort, placing LVC among the top 10% among all U.S. colleges and universities.
